dividend

dividend

/ˈdɪvɪˌdɛnd/

📊 Finance & Business

A portion of profits distributed to shareholders

dividend in a sentence

“The company declared a quarterly dividend of two dollars per share.”

Origin of dividend

From Latin dividendum (thing to be divided), from dividere (to divide)
